What Is ACS Applied Polymer Materials Impact Factor
ACS Applied Polymer Materials launched in 2019 as part of the ACS Applied Materials family. The journal sits at the intersection of polymer chemistry, materials science, and applied engineering — think responsive hydrogels, sustainable packaging, advanced coatings, and biomedical polymers. It's published by the American Chemical Society, which carries weight in the field.
The impact factor itself is a calculation: total citations in a given year to articles published in the two preceding years, divided by the number of citable items published in those two years. Clarivate (formerly Thomson Reuters) releases it annually in the Journal Citation Reports. Here's the thing — simple formula. Complicated implications.
How the Calculation Actually Works
Say the 2023 impact factor covers citations in 2023 to papers from 2021 and 2022. In practice, if the journal published 400 citable items across those two years and received 2,800 citations in 2023, the impact factor lands at 7. 0. But "citable items" excludes editorials, letters, corrections, and some review types — though reviews tend to rack up citations faster than original research. That skews things.
ACS Applied Polymer Materials publishes a lot of reviews. Consider this: good reviews. Because of that, they pull citations. Original research articles? Which means they take longer to accumulate. The two-year window also disadvantages polymer science, where experimental work — synthesis, characterization, device fabrication, degradation studies — often needs three to five years before the field catches up and cites it.
Where It Sits in the Landscape
The journal competes with Macromolecules, Polymer, ACS Macro Letters, and the broader ACS Applied Materials & Interfaces. Each has a different scope and audience. ACS Applied Polymer Materials positions itself as more applied than Macromolecules, more polymer-focused than ACS Applied Materials & Interfaces. Think about it: that niche matters. A high impact factor in a narrow subfield doesn't always translate to visibility outside it.

The Citation Lag Problem
Polymer materials research has a long tail. Think about it: you develop a new copolymer. That's why you characterize it. You test it in a device. In practice, you publish. Two years later, someone else builds on it — maybe they optimize the synthesis, maybe they test it in a different device. That's when the citation arrives. So often year three, four, or five. The two-year impact factor window misses most of this. A journal can have a "low" impact factor while publishing papers that become foundational a decade later. Seen it happen.

Consider the Open Access Option
ACS offers ACS AuthorChoice (paid open access) and ACS Editors' Choice (free open access for select papers). Open access papers in ACS journals consistently show higher download and
citation rates. If your research is impactful or addresses a critical global challenge—like plastic upcycling or biodegradable drug delivery—the extra investment in open access can be the difference between your work being read by a niche group of specialists and being cited by researchers in multidisciplinary fields like medicine or environmental engineering.
Optimize for Discoverability (SEO for Science)
In the digital age, your paper is a data object. Day to day, use keywords that researchers actually type into Google Scholar or Scopus. Avoid overly cryptic abbreviations in your title. Instead of "Synthesis of a novel amphiphilic block copolymer via RAFT," try "RAFT Polymerization of Amphiphilic Block Copolymers for Targeted Drug Delivery.Practically speaking, " The former is technically correct; the latter is searchable. The more ways your paper can be found through a search engine, the higher the probability of it entering the citation cycle.
